Understanding the Challenges of Scaling Motorcycle Repair Shops
Scaling a motorcycle repair shop comes with unique challenges that go beyond general business growth. These include managing specialized equipment and parts, keeping up with constantly evolving technologies in motorcycles, and ensuring consistent service quality across an expanding customer base. Additionally, the industry often faces labor shortages due to the skilled nature of work, making it difficult to maintain operations without compromising on personnel.
AI automation systems for motorcycle service centers offer promising solutions to these challenges. By implementing AI-driven diagnostics, shops can streamline the identification and repair process, minimizing downtime for customers and maximizing efficiency. Automated inventory management can help keep track of specialized parts, reducing waste and ensuring crucial tools are readily available when needed. Furthermore, AI can facilitate personalized customer interactions, providing recommendations tailored to each motorcycle’s unique needs and history.
The Role of AI Automation Systems in Streamlining Operations
AI automation systems are transforming the way motorcycle repair shops operate, making them more efficient and competitive in a growing market. By integrating artificial intelligence into daily processes, service centers can streamline operations that were once manual and time-consuming. For instance, AI-powered diagnostic tools can swiftly identify issues within engines or electrical systems, reducing the time mechanics spend on troubleshooting.
These automated systems offer precise and consistent results, ensuring every motorcycle undergoes a thorough inspection. Furthermore, they allow technicians to focus their expertise on more complex tasks, enhancing overall productivity. With AI automation, motorcycle service centers can improve customer satisfaction by delivering faster turnarounds while maintaining high-quality standards.
Implementing AI Solutions: Strategies for Success and Mitigating Common Pitfalls
Implementing AI solutions in motorcycle repair shops presents a promising path to enhanced efficiency and scalability. However, success hinges on strategic integration. Shops should start by identifying repetitive tasks suitable for automation, such as inventory management, scheduling, or basic diagnostic routines. Employing machine learning algorithms for predictive maintenance—anticipating component failures based on historical data—can prevent costly unexpected breakdowns.
To mitigate common pitfalls, shops must invest in robust data infrastructure. Accurate and comprehensive datasets are crucial for training AI models. Privacy and security measures should also be prioritized to protect sensitive customer information. Additionally, fostering a culture of digital literacy among staff is essential, ensuring they understand and effectively utilize these new tools. Regular evaluation and refinement of AI systems will be necessary to adapt to evolving shop needs and technological advancements in the motorcycle service industry.
